Output f1655b102689323e766eb43cf0f70b65e9ad1d574afb364d18cf3e29312f459e:1

value
7373788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bcf9f6c5ba52aef660eb070e95d0a85297c3b7f OP_EQUAL
address
35gfhg33QdML13976p9or4RGQyjRDYashS
transaction
f1655b102689323e766eb43cf0f70b65e9ad1d574afb364d18cf3e29312f459e
confirmations
132201
spent
true